When sand lithifies, the resulting rock is commonly called ________. sandstone.Slate is a fine-grained, homogenous, and foliated metamorphic rock that forms due to regional metamorphism. Its parent rock is shale or mudstone, and the conversion process occurs due to low-grade regional metamorphism. The rock has a slaty cleavage, breaking easily along the foliation lines. “Slate” is derived from the German word ...

Some common sedimentary rocks are shale, sandstone, limestone, and conglomerate. Shale: Shale is lithified clay and consists of layers that typically break into thin sheets. There are three main types of rocks: sedimentary, igneous, and metamorphic. Each of these rocks are formed by physical changes—such as melting, cooling, eroding, compacting, or deforming —that are part of the rock cycle. Sedimentary Rocks Sedimentary rocks are formed from pieces of other existing rock or organic material.

C) Chemical sedimentary rocks are classified according to the particle size and shape.Aug 27, 2023 · Parent Rock Relationships: Schist forms from the metamorphism of pre-existing rocks, which can include various types of sedimentary, igneous, or even other metamorphic rocks. The parent rock, or protolith, provides the initial mineral composition and texture that undergoes changes during metamorphism.

Aug 7, 2017 · The Rock Cycle. We know that all three rock types can be turned into metamorphic rocks but all three types can also be changed through the rock cycle. All rocks can be weathered and eroded into sediments, which can then form sedimentary rock. Rocks can also be completely melted into magma and become reincarnated as igneous rock. Sedimentary rocks were originally sediments, which were compacted under high pressure. Igneous rocks formed when liquid magma or lava — magma that has emerged onto the surface of the Earth—cooled and hardened. A metamorphic rock, on the other hand, began as a rock—either a sedimentary, igneous, or even a different sort of metamorphic rock.
